omx: wait for flush complete and buffers being released when flushing
When flusing we should wait for OMX to send the flush command complete event AND all ports being released. We were stopping as soon as one of those condition was met. Fix a race between FillThisBufferDone/EmptyBufferDone and the flush EventCmdComplete messages. The OMX implementation is supposed to release its buffers before posting the EventCmdComplete event but the ordering isn't guaranteed as the FillThisBufferDone/EmptyBufferDone and EventHandler callbacks can be called from different threads (cf 2.7 'Thread Safety' in the spec). Only wait for buffers currently used by OMX as some buffers may not be in the pending queue because they are held downstream. https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=789475
